Hi all!
Quick update on this thread... 2 years later I got millway 'hybrid' (because they're a mix of F30 and F80) camber plates fitted (pics below), which is great for 3 reasons: - I get additional camber I needed - It's a hybrid plate so it fits the F80 struts bar (3 holes for this) since they used an F80 plate, with an F30 center piece so the inner diameter matches that of F30 dampers - no more adjustment ring (see this post https://f30.bimmerpost.com/forums/sh...&postcount=158 and this https://f30.bimmerpost.com/forums/sh...&postcount=191) - It's a street version so no bearing but instead a polyurethane vibration damper, close enough to OEM rubber in terms of vibration. Quite happy with this - highly recommended and the guys are awesome there, went out of their way to make a customized product for my need. If you're interested they've actually made this an off the shelf product now, this is the version with ball bearing, and the street version is supposed to be available soon, the one I got is the last prototype hence the gold color. http://www.millway.se/camber-plates-...m4-hybrid.html Apart from that I'm in the process of fitting the final 4 black rods, but I need to make custom parts as the F80 console parts do not really fit for whatever reason? (referring to this https://f30.bimmerpost.com/forums/sh...&postcount=108), so need to find a way to create a 3D model and get them 3D printed... more fun to come. Finally I need to redo the blind rivets because they were damaged by uncautious use of impact wrench - I'm not sure yet how to go about this...

Latest venture on this topic on my side:
I finally added the black extension rods to finalize the setup! There are specific reasons why I needed to get this done; One is I was getting clunking noise over bumps which we determined to be due to lack of these extension rods settling the alloy strut brace Second is that it gives added steering precision which is actually quite noticeable. I started up from the BMW OEM design and ordered both F80 and F82 parts but none fitted my car, i suspect they are not designed to be added after soldering the body parts since they wouldn't fit. (check post from Steve: https://f30.bimmerpost.com/forums/sh...&postcount=108) So i decided to make them myself; Step 1 involves scanning the surface in 3D, I used the face ID sensor of the iPhone X to get a surface scan and import into blender 3D modeling software (white surface), and design a piece to cover that surface with good enough precision; Then home 3D printed plastic models of the part : it took a number of back and forth to get the shape right but i'll keep it short Before sending it to be professionally metal 3D printed in stainless steel: Then fitted and glued with epoxy glue Note that it seems each car is going to need a specific part designed, even my left and right parts are not symmetrical, I had to design them both individually and they don't look the same at all.

Reviving an old thread.
I bought the aluminum strut brace for my 340i xDrive. The strut brace fits, but the black reinforcement rings don't fit. There's panel glue or something that's in the way (wrinkled material of strut mounting point). Any suggestions on how to get around this? Angle grinder, or would these come off with a hammer/chisel? Do these strut reinforcement rings work? I do have some stiffer coilovers (KW 3-way clubsports) with Vorshlag camber plates and would like to avoid mushrooming. Also, for the front undercarriage reinforcement, I noticed the F2x/F3x xDrive series uses a torsion bar instead of a plate. Does the plate fit on xDrive? Does it even make a difference? I saw the F80 M3 doesn't even have undercarriage reinforcements.
